Reading Specialists

Our reading and literacy specialists are experienced in a wide range of approaches and interventions. We customize instruction to meet each individual student’s needs. Our reading specialists are experienced with the Orton-Gillingham based curricula including PAF and Wilson. Additionally, some are trained in Reading Recovery to support early struggling readers.

Math Specialists

Our math specialists individualize instruction to the meet the needs of all learners and all ages - preschool through college. We focus on developing a strong number sense, as well as strengthening mental math skills, critical thinking abilities, and problem solving strategies. Our instructors are well versed and current with Common Core curriculum and state standards, and have expertise in Singapore Math, Everyday Math, TERC Investigations, Harcourt and many other approaches.

Executive Function Coach

The executive functions are a diverse set of neurologically-based skills involving mental and emotional control, and self-regulation. These include managing oneself and one's resources in order to achieve a goal. Executive function is activated when we set goals; strategize the completion of a project; prioritize; manage time, organize material and information; need flexibility to shift situations; and use our working memory -the capacity to hold information in mind for the purpose of completing a task. Executive functions are directly related to the development of many academic skills that lead to success in school.
